Abstract | 本文以8年生‘望山红’(‘长富2’芽变)苹果树为试材,在6月初及6月中旬喷施不同浓度的PBO药剂,喷清水为对照,通过测量枝类组成、光合特性、叶绿素和果实品质等指标,研究不同PBO处理对‘望山红’生长、生理特性和果实品质的影响。结果表明,‘望山红’连续2年喷施PBO后,各处理极显著的增加了中短果枝的比例,降低长枝比例;且各处理的净光合速率、气孔导度和蒸腾速率均高于CK,胞间CO2浓度随着净光合速率的增大而减小;各处理的叶绿素a、叶绿素b和叶绿素a+b都极显著高于CK;各处理的单果重、可溶性固形物、可溶性总糖和糖酸比显著高于CK,但硬度、果形指数和可滴定酸含量与CK间差异不显著。在6月初和6月中旬分别喷施PBO 100倍处理,可以提高‘望山红’的光合速率,改善其光合性能、树势和果实的品质。 |
